Key Responsibilities of a Waiter
As a Waiter, you will be responsible for setting up and maintaining tables, taking orders accurately, and serving food and beverages in a timely manner. You will also be expected to have a thorough knowledge of the menu and promotions, as well as the proper handling and maintenance of service equipment. Furthermore, you must adhere to all applicable laws, regulations, and policies, especially regarding food safety and sanitation.
- Set up chairs and tables in the restaurant before it opens for business.
- Wipe tables and chairs and polish china, glassware, and cutlery.
- Take drink orders from the guest and process these orders into the Micros system.
- Serve food & drinks to the guest, applying correct sequence of service and making sure the guest gets all necessary condiments and accompaniments.
- Clear tables of dirty and empty glasses (and dishes), replenish drinks, and change ashtrays.

Maintaining a Safe and Hygienic Environment
Maintaining a clean and safe environment is paramount. As a Waiter, you will be expected to follow hotel standards regarding personal hygiene, minimize dangers by adhering to all safety rules and regulations, and report any potential hazards immediately. Additionally, you should be well-versed in hotel fire, emergency, and bomb procedures to ensure the safety and security of guests and employees.
